Farm Clearing in Marietta, GA
Farm clearing services involve removing trees, brush, and other vegetation to prepare land for agricultural use, construction, or property development. This type of work typically covers projects such as clearing overgrown fields, removing unwanted trees, or leveling land for new construction. Homeowners and property owners often seek farm clearing to improve accessibility, prevent fire hazards, or create open space for farming, landscaping, or recreational purposes. Before requesting farm clearing, property owners should consider the extent of vegetation to be removed, the type of land involved, and any local regulations or permits that may be required.
Understanding the scope of the project is essential for property owners considering farm clearing services. It’s helpful to assess the size of the area, identify any specific vegetation or structures that need removal, and determine if there are sensitive areas that require special attention. Clarifying these details can assist in planning the work effectively and ensuring the project aligns with land use goals. Proper planning also involves considering access points, disposal options for cleared material, and any potential impact on surrounding land or property features.

Farm Clearing Questions
What types of land are suitable for farm clearing? Farm clearing services typically handle fields, pastures, and wooded areas needing removal of trees, brush, or debris to prepare for farming or development.
What equipment is used in farm clearing? Heavy machinery such as bulldozers, excavators, and mulchers are commonly used to efficiently clear large areas and manage vegetation.
What should property owners consider before clearing land? It's important to assess the land's topography, potential obstacles, and future plans to determine the scope of clearing needed.
Is farm clearing necessary for new agricultural projects? Yes, clearing is often essential to create open space, improve access, and prepare the land for planting or construction activities.
